How to get from Asnieres-Sur-Seine to Le Vesinet by RER and metro?

By RER and metro

To get from Asnieres-Sur-Seine to Le Vesinet in Paris, you’ll need to take 2 metro lines and one RER line: take the 13 metro from Gabriel Péri station to Place de Clichy station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 2 metro and finally take the A RER from Charles de Gaulle Etoile station to Gare du Vésinet - Le Pecq station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 59 min.

By RER, metro and train

To get from Asnieres-Sur-Seine to Le Vesinet in Paris, you’ll need to take one metro line, one train line and one RER line: take the 13 metro from Gabriel Péri station to Gare Saint-Lazare station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the L train and finally take the A RER from Nanterre Université station to Gare du Vésinet - Le Pecq station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 58 min.
